Exploring the Itinerary: What You Can Expect
Dubrovnik’s Coastline
Your journey begins with a cruise around Dubrovnik’s famed Old City Walls, providing a unique vantage point of the city’s historic architecture. This initial segment sets the tone, offering panoramic views and perfect photo opportunities. It’s a gentle start that allows you to settle into the day’s rhythm.
Kalamota (Koloep Island)
Just 20 minutes from Dubrovnik, Kalamota enchants with its lush greenery and peaceful ambiance. This stop is more about enjoying the scenery than extensive sightseeing. You might find yourself relaxing on deck, soaking up the sun, or exploring a quiet cove.
Blue Cave Experience
The highlight for many is the Blue Cave, a small but magical natural feature where the water glows in intense shades of blue—an unforgettable sight. Swimming and snorkeling here are popular activities, thanks to the crystal-clear waters. It’s a unique chance to see Croatia’s marine colors at their best.
Lopud Island’s unj Beach
For a classic Croatian beach experience, you’ll visit unj Beach on Lopud Island. The sandy shoreline and shallow waters make it ideal for swimming, relaxing, and family fun. Reviewers note the ease of jumping into the sea from the boat and the convenience of the ladder for reboarding.
Cultural & Historic Sights
While the focus is on scenery and swimming, the tour also offers insights into local history. Visiting sites like the Franciscan Monastery and the Church of Our Lady of unj provides a peaceful, almost spiritual experience amid your day on the water.
Ipan Island: The Optional Extension
For those wanting more, the largest Elaphite Island, Ipan, is an attractive extension. Known for its vineyards and olive groves, Ipan offers the chance to taste local wines and oils at the Danii family house—an extra surcharge applies. This part of the tour appeals to food and wine enthusiasts looking to connect more deeply with local Croatian traditions.
The Boat: Comfort and Eco-Friendliness
The Lucky Boat itself is a remodeled Ocqueteau 715, upgraded in 2024. It offers a blend of classic design with modern amenities, ensuring a comfortable ride.
Key features include:
– Bow thruster and GPS for precision and ease of maneuvering
– Electric anchor for hassle-free stops
– Eco-friendly solar panels reflecting a commitment to sustainability
– Comfort features like shade (Bimini), shower, and easy water access via platform and ladder
– Onboard amenities include USB chargers, a refrigerator with drinks, speakers for music, and scuba masks for exploring underwater life
The boat’s size and layout make it perfect for small groups, providing plenty of space to relax, dine, or simply enjoy the views.

Practical Details: What to Know Before You Book
Duration & Group Size
The tour is designed as a full-day experience, providing ample time for sightseeing, swimming, and relaxing. The group size is limited to six, ensuring personalized attention and flexibility.
Pricing & Value
At $588 per group, the cost might seem high if you’re traveling solo, but for a small group, it offers significant value—private service, tailored stops, and all amenities included. For families or friends, it’s an intimate, cost-effective way to explore.
What to Bring
Travelers should pack sunglasses, sun hat, towel, sunscreen, and beachwear. The boat is equipped with a shower and water access, but personal comfort items are recommended.
Accessibility & Restrictions
The tour isn’t suitable for wheelchair users or those prone to seasickness, so plan accordingly.
Cancellation & Booking Flexibility
You can reserve your spot and pay later, offering flexibility. Cancellations are accepted up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
